PM Modi to Chair Key National Security Meeting Today

New Delhi, May 14: Prime Minister Narendra Modi is set to lead a high-level meeting of the Cabinet Committee on Security (CCS) today at 11 a.m. in the national capital. The session will center on critical national security matters in the wake of recent developments.

Among the top priorities on the agenda are the aftermath of ‘Operation Sindoor’, a covert counter-terror operation believed to have yielded significant tactical gains, and the terror attack in Pahalgam, which resulted in the deaths of several security personnel.

The CCS, comprising senior ministers from Defence, Home Affairs, External Affairs, and top Intelligence officials, is expected to conduct a detailed assessment of the country’s military preparedness, Intelligence reports, and possible diplomatic responses, especially concerning Pakistan.

The meeting carries added significance as it comes just a day after PM Modi visited the Adampur Airbase in Punjab, where he interacted with members of the Indian armed forces, underlining the government’s commitment to national defence and regional stability.
